Javascript 角度传感器的下拉菜单

Javascript 角度传感器的下拉菜单,javascript,jquery,angularjs,Javascript,Jquery,Angularjs,下面是Angular.js中使用的下拉菜单代码: <div class="additional-features"> <div class="event-update-label">Update Options</div> <div class="additional-features-item" ng-click="performOperation(1);">Action 1</div> <div cla

下面是Angular.js中使用的下拉菜单代码:

<div class="additional-features">
    <div class="event-update-label">Update Options</div>
    <div class="additional-features-item" ng-click="performOperation(1);">Action 1</div>
    <div class="additional-features-item" ng-click="performOperation(2);">Action 2</div>
    <div class="additional-features-item" ng-click="performOperation(3);">Action 3</div>
    <div class="additional-features-item" ng-click="performOperation(4);">Action 4</div>
</div>

更新选项
行动1
行动2
行动3
行动4
使用CSS,它显示为用户可以单击的菜单。菜单标题为
updateoptions
,如第一部分所示。问题是菜单无法通过键盘访问。所有操作都需要鼠标单击。我将如何将该可访问性添加到此菜单?然而,在jQuery中,使用angular并不是不可能的,我不确定在这种情况下指令将如何工作。我可以得到一些关于如何工作的指导吗?我已阅读以下资料:


我的解决方案是使用
jQuery
并从那里简单地完成它。这不是理想的解决方案,但是,我无法使它以直接
angular.js
的方式工作